    If the Nasdaq Drops Further, What Will Happen to Bitcoin?

    June 9, 20261 Min Read


    1. Why is Bitcoin outperforming the Nasdaq recently?
    Bitcoin has rebounded more than 7% from its recent low while the Nasdaq continues to face selling pressure. Some traders believe capital may be rotating back into crypto as technology stocks undergo a correction.

    2. Why is the 200-week SMA important for Bitcoin?
    The 200-week Simple Moving Average near $61,880 has historically acted as a major cycle bottom during previous bear markets. Holding above this level is viewed as a positive long-term technical signal.

    3. What could happen if the Nasdaq falls another 10%?
    A deeper Nasdaq correction could encourage investors to seek alternative risk assets if Bitcoin remains stable. Some analysts believe BTC could outperform traditional equities if it maintains key support levels.

    4. What does the Bitcoin-Nasdaq RSI reading indicate?
    The Bitcoin-to-Nasdaq ratio recently recorded an RSI of 14.70, its lowest level on record. Such extreme oversold readings have historically been followed by strong mean-reversion rallies in Bitcoin.

    5. What levels should Bitcoin traders watch next?
    The key support zone remains between $60,000 and $62,000. On the upside, traders are monitoring resistance levels near $65,000 and longer-term targets around the 50-week SMA near $92,630.
